System and method for the selection of a unique geographic feature
First Claim
1. A computer-implemented method for selecting a unique geographic feature, the method comprising the steps of:
- inputting data to a computer representing a user position;
inputting data to the computer representing a user orientation;
defining with the computer and a database connected thereto a polygon in response to the user position data and the user orientation data, with the polygon having a defined length that is defined as a function of a density of geographic features enclosed within the polygon;
providing to the computer from the database connected thereto a set of geographic features coinciding with the polygon;
filtering with the computer and the database connected thereto the set of geographic features to determine a most likely unique geographic feature, with filtering including determining whether a selected geographic feature is selectable by the polygon; and
selecting with the computer and the database connected thereto the most likely unique geographic feature coinciding with the polygon and returning to a user at least identifying information relating to the unique geographic feature.

Abstract
The present invention includes a system and method for selecting a unique geographic feature, including a mobile device that uses position and orientation sensors to determine a user position and a user orientation. The mobile device is adapted for wireless communication with a database that houses or has access to data concerning geographic features, as well as processing and computing means for calculating specific geographic relations discussed in further detail below. The system of the present invention further includes means for selecting among those features that are topologically related to the polygon. These include means for defining the geometry of the polygon, means for filtering those features that should not be within the geometry of the polygon, and means for ranking those features within the polygon. The method of the present invention is operable in conjunction with the system through the system hardware and software.
